Key Responsibilities:

 

  • Manage day-to-day store operations, including receipt, storage, issuance, and tracking of project materials, tools, and equipment.
  • Maintain accurate inventory records and ensure timely updating of stock movements in the store management system.
  • Verify incoming materials against purchase orders, delivery challans, specifications, and quality requirements.
  • Coordinate with procurement, construction, QA/QC, and project teams to ensure timely availability of materials at site.
  • Monitor stock levels and proactively identify shortages, excess inventory, and material replenishment requirements.
  • Ensure proper storage, preservation, identification, and handling of materials in accordance with manufacturer recommendations and project procedures.
  • Conduct regular inventory checks, physical stock verification, and reconciliation of store records.
  • Prepare and maintain material receipt reports, stock registers, issue records, return records, and inventory status reports.
  • Monitor contractor-owned and client-supplied materials, ensuring effective control and traceability thro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Ensure compliance with site safety, housekeeping, security, and material management procedures within the store area.
